First published in 1936, INCOTERMS provide internationally accepted definitions and rules of interpretation for most common commercial terms. What is the importance of INCOTERMS when quoting?
WebIncoterms do not cover property rights, possible force majeure situations and breach of contract. Include of these within the contract of sale.
